Building Your Treasure Chest: Tips for Saving Travel Funds

  • Set a realistic budget: Define your financial boundaries and stick to them.
  • Embrace the off-season: Traveling during the shoulder season often means cheaper flights and accommodations.
  • Hunt for deals: Subscribe to travel newsletters, follow airlines and hotels on social media, and utilize price comparison websites.
  • Consider alternative accommodation: Hostels, homestays, and Airbnb can be more budget-friendly than traditional hotels.

Embracing the Unexpected: Travel Mishaps and How to Handle Them

Even the most meticulously planned trips can encounter hiccups. Remember that travel is about embracing the unexpected and adapting to new situations.

Tips for Navigating Travel Hiccups:

  • Pack your patience: Delays and miscommunications happen. Take a deep breath and remember that things will eventually work out.
  • Have backup plans: Book refundable flights and accommodations whenever possible.
  • Stay informed: Keep up-to-date on travel advisories and weather conditions.

Frequently Asked Questions:

  • What are some essential items to pack for any trip? A universal adapter, a first-aid kit, comfortable shoes, and a reusable water bottle are must-haves.
  • How can I overcome my fear of flying? Practice relaxation techniques, educate yourself about aviation safety, and consider seeking professional help if needed.
  • What are some tips for solo female travelers? Research your destination thoroughly, stay in well-lit and populated areas, and share your itinerary with a trusted friend or family member.
